Patch-ID# 111500-09 Keywords: security RSC patch bugs Synopsis: RSC 2.2 bug fixes Date: Oct/29/2002 Install Requirements: None Solaris Release: 8 SunOS Release: 5.8 Unbundled Product: Remote System Control Unbundled Release: 2.2 Xref: Topic: Relevant Architectures: sparc NOTE: sun4u BugId's fixed with this patch: 4368760 4380511 4386272 4406987 4431097 4447295 4463151 4463199 4463777 4463781 4472718 4472729 4473212 4474284 4476047 4481761 4481891 4484278 4484657 4486401 4491358 4491643 4491645 4493384 4495766 4499790 4500334 4502645 4509746 4511426 4511881 4513156 4518863 4518875 4520586 4521454 4521547 4521713 4521771 4521974 4522424 4523024 4524713 4524737 4524757 4527358 4528896 4529800 4531159 4531322 4532903 4533480 4533529 4587628 4607349 4613870 4625032 4660874 4670940 4674391 4674561 4713019 4726272 4726292 Changes incorporated in this version: 4368760 4520586 4528896 4531159 4532903 4613870 4625032 4660874 4674391 4674561 4713019 4726272 4726292 Patches accumulated and obsoleted by this patch: Patches which conflict with this patch: 112226-01 112226-02 Patches required with this patch: Obsoleted by: Files included with this patch: /opt/rsc/doc/de/pdf/user_guide.pdf /opt/rsc/doc/en/html/alert_sc.htm /opt/rsc/doc/en/html/chars/bullet.gif /opt/rsc/doc/en/html/chars/caution.gif /opt/rsc/doc/en/html/chars/dagger.gif /opt/rsc/doc/en/html/chars/diamond.gif /opt/rsc/doc/en/html/chars/doubledagger.gif /opt/rsc/doc/en/html/chars/tm.gif /opt/rsc/doc/en/html/chars/zd/blockbullet.gif /opt/rsc/doc/en/html/chars/zd/downtriangle.gif /opt/rsc/doc/en/html/chars/zd/rightwingarrow.gif /opt/rsc/doc/en/html/copyrigh.htm /opt/rsc/doc/en/html/event_co.htm /opt/rsc/doc/en/html/figures/e250_log.jpg /opt/rsc/doc/en/html/figures/ucm_cona.jpg /opt/rsc/doc/en/html/figures/ucm_ove2.jpg /opt/rsc/doc/en/html/figures/ucm_ove5.jpg /opt/rsc/doc/en/html/figures/ucm_ovea.jpg /opt/rsc/doc/en/html/index.html /opt/rsc/doc/en/html/modem_ap.htm /opt/rsc/doc/en/html/rsc_pref.htm /opt/rsc/doc/en/html/rscix.htm /opt/rsc/doc/en/html/rsctoc.htm /opt/rsc/doc/en/html/shared/contents.gif /opt/rsc/doc/en/html/shared/home.gif /opt/rsc/doc/en/html/shared/index.gif /opt/rsc/doc/en/html/shared/next.gif /opt/rsc/doc/en/html/shared/previous.gif /opt/rsc/doc/en/html/shared/sun_logo.gif /opt/rsc/doc/en/html/title.htm /opt/rsc/doc/en/html/ucm_adm_.htm /opt/rsc/doc/en/html/ucm_conf.htm /opt/rsc/doc/en/html/ucm_gui_.htm /opt/rsc/doc/en/html/ucm_hwin.htm /opt/rsc/doc/en/html/ucm_hwin.htm /opt/rsc/doc/en/html/ucm_obp_.htm /opt/rsc/doc/en/html/ucm_over.htm /opt/rsc/doc/en/html/ucm_shel.htm /opt/rsc/doc/en/html/ucm_trou.htm /opt/rsc/doc/en/html/ups_app.htm /opt/rsc/doc/en/pdf/user_guide.pdf /opt/rsc/doc/es/pdf/user_guide.pdf /opt/rsc/doc/fr/pdf/user_guide.pdf /opt/rsc/doc/it/pdf/user_guide.pdf /opt/rsc/doc/ja/pdf/user_guide.pdf /opt/rsc/doc/ko/pdf/user_guide.pdf /opt/rsc/doc/sv/pdf/user_guide.pdf /opt/rsc/doc/zh/pdf/user_guide.pdf /opt/rsc/doc/zh_TW/pdf/user_guide.pdf /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_de.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_es.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_fr.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_it.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_ja.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_ko.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_sv.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_zh.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/RscData_zh_TW.class /opt/rsc/lib/java/com/sun/rsc/internal/l10n/rsc.properties /opt/rsc/lib/java/com/sun/rsc/internal/l10n/rsc_es.properties /opt/rsc/lib/java/com/sun/rsc/internal/l10n/rsc_ko.properties /opt/rsc/lib/java/com/sun/rsc/internal/l10n/rsc_zh.properties /opt/rsc/lib/java/com/sun/rsc/internal/l10n/rsc_zh_TW.properties /opt/rsc/lib/java/com/sun/rsc/internal/pages/BootmodeFrame.class /opt/rsc/lib/java/com/sun/rsc/internal/pages/DateTimeDialog.class /opt/rsc/lib/java/com/sun/rsc/internal/pages/EnvironmentalStatus.class /opt/rsc/lib/java/com/sun/rsc/internal/pages/MainMenu.class /opt/rsc/lib/java/com/sun/rsc/internal/pages/RSCTempBar.class /opt/rsc/lib/java/com/sun/rsc/internal/ssp/BaseSSPDeviceManager.class /opt/rsc/lib/java/com/sun/rsc/internal/ssp/DummySSPDeviceManager.class /opt/rsc/lib/java/com/sun/rsc/internal/ssp/RSCEvents.class /opt/rsc/lib/java/com/sun/rsc/internal/ssp/SSPPowerSupply.class /opt/rsc/lib/java/com/sun/rsc/internal/util/NewTextPanel.class /opt/rsc/lib/java/com/sun/rsc/internal/util/RSCEnvStatTableRenderer.class /opt/rsc/lib/java/com/sun/rsc/internal/util/RSCUtilities.class /opt/rsc/lib/java/com/sun/rsc/internal/util/version.properties /opt/rsc/lib/locale/de/html/comm.html /opt/rsc/lib/locale/de/html/title.html /opt/rsc/lib/locale/en/html/logs.html /opt/rsc/lib/locale/en/html/title.html /opt/rsc/lib/locale/es/html/comm.html /opt/rsc/lib/locale/es/html/title.html /opt/rsc/lib/locale/fr/html/comm.html /opt/rsc/lib/locale/fr/html/title.html /opt/rsc/lib/locale/it/html/comm.html /opt/rsc/lib/locale/it/html/title.html /opt/rsc/lib/locale/ja/html/comm.html /opt/rsc/lib/locale/ja/html/console.html /opt/rsc/lib/locale/ja/html/title.html /opt/rsc/lib/locale/ko/html/comm.html /opt/rsc/lib/locale/ko/html/title.html /opt/rsc/lib/locale/sv/html/comm.html /opt/rsc/lib/locale/sv/html/title.html /opt/rsc/lib/locale/zh/html/comm.html /opt/rsc/lib/locale/zh/html/title.html /opt/rsc/lib/locale/zh_TW/html/comm.html /opt/rsc/lib/locale/zh_TW/html/title.html /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_de.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_en.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_es.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_fr.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_it.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_ja.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_ko.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_sv.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_zh.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/platform_zh_TW.properties /opt/rsc/lib/platform-files/Sun-Fire-480R/supportedfeatures.txt /opt/rsc/lib/platform-files/Sun-Fire-880/supportedfeatures.txt /usr/lib/locale/de/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/es/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/fr/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/it/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/ja/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/ko/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/sv/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/zh/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/lib/locale/zh_TW/LC_MESSAGES/SUNW_RSC_CFG.mo /usr/platform/SUNW,Sun-Fire-280R/lib/images/rscfw /usr/platform/SUNW,Sun-Fire-280R/rsc/rsc-config /usr/platform/SUNW,Sun-Fire-280R/rsc/rscadm /usr/platform/SUNW,Ultra-250/lib/images/rscfw Problem Description: 4368760 Invalid message displayed when Littleneck rsc-config is run in error on Javelin 4520586 rscadm error message for non-RSC systems is incorrect 4528896 Power supply numbering is incorrect on littleneck 4531159 SFV480 CPU1 and CPU2 fans are numbered incorrectly by RSC 4532903 XIR event log item is logged as a standard RSC initiated host reset w/o an alert 4613870 RSC serial port hangs within 15 minutes if idle when not using ethernet port 4625032 Internal ethernet loopback selftest fails if ip_mode=none 4660874 gui help section "About Logs Files" needs some changes to reflect updated UG. 4674391 rsc uses malformed mail from: addresses 4674561 rcsadm date -s sets incorect seconds 4713019 /opt/rsc/bin /opt/rsc/lib are duplicate file pathnames in multiple packages 4726272 Modem read implementation is incorrect and does not obey timeout 4726292 RSC does not properly handle non-strict TAP protocol (from 111500-08) 4670940 Are rsc cards snmp capabilities affected by CA-2002-03? (from 111500-07) 4521771 console buffer(s) must be able to capture error reset output from obp 4527358 RSC View Log Commands section is inaccurate 4533529 User loses debug/diag information from boot log due to multiple system resets 4634160 RSC GUI console logs don't contain all the necessary data in the 64k buffer (from 111500-06) 4531322 On Battery Power alert not sent when RSC on cstone goes onto battery power. 4607349 IP addresses with a zero byte are not allowed for IP gateway (from 111500-05) 4587628 Chapter numbers show up instead of chapter title in Bookmark (from 111500-04) 4524757 Update HTML Users Guide for 2.2/S8U7 4529800 '(y|n|s|?)' is missing for one question in rsc-config on ja locale. 4533480 RSC version is wrong (2.0) in html user_guide (index.html) (from 111500-03) 4481761 RSC and Solaris have different temperature thresholds for IO/BP on cstone. 4511881 CLI loghistory index +n command doesn't show appropriate amount of log entries 4513156 VxDiags FRU EEPROM (U0401) - Basic Test fails with new RSC card 4518863 P2.0 cstone PSUs break RSC env command 4518875 RSC env command does not fully comply with the new Cherrystone nomenclature doc 4521454 Bogus Power Supply Faults being added to RSC event log; 2.2.1b05 on lneck. 4521547 GUI alerts are incorrect for unplugged Power Supplies on E250/ RSC2.2.1_05 4521713 Unable to set server boot mode on ko Solaris7 gui. 4521974 Events logged for CPU1 and CPU2 fans are incorrect on cstone RSC 2.2.1b5 4522424 The words "Open Console" are translated differently on ja locale GUI. 4523024 Unnecessary translated word for "TPE Link Test" in Ethernet Settings on ja GUI. 4524713 DBP0 and DBP1 are displaying -10 thresholds on daktari rsc 2.2.1b6 gui. 4524737 GUI help window refers to RSC 2.0 users guide, should be RSC 2.2 (from 111500-02) 4380511 RSC email alert doesn't notify user of a failed routed mailserver message. 4386272 rsc-config improvments needed for adding users. 4406987 RSC should read disk backplane temperature thresholds from disk BP Fru devices. 4431097 Date command in CLI can be set with a letter appended and still be valid. 4447295 The cli locator command should be disabled on all platforms except cherrystone. 4463151 CPU temp values are difficult to read in rsc gui. 4463199 Default CPU threshods differ on Littleneck with RSC2.1.1b05 vs s8u5_06 4463777 RSC fails to send an alert or log an event for RSC card overtemp/undertemp. 4463781 RSC does not update temp status to warning if RSC card temp is less than zero. 4472718 The locator LED on cstone toggles on ON in the RSC gui when RSC is on battey pwr 4472729 The rsc cmd locator should be disabled in cli and gui when rsc is on battery pwr 4473212 tooltips on front panel is not internationalized 4474284 send_event gui alert message is cut off after 28 characters. 4476047 Change in Keyswitch Position does not alert the cli in RSC2.2 build 12. 4481891 RSC generates keyswitch alert after resetrsc for secure/diagnostic position 4484278 Typo listed in locator help message while system is on battery power. 4484657 setlocator responds w/ Invalid command when the on/off variables aren't present 4486401 Add user/non-user implemented system shutdown events as a type of an alert 4491358 Fan failures are recognized as UNKNOWN 4491643 cli cmds reset, break, and xir should be disabled when server is on 5v-standby 4491645 poweron commands should be disabled in cli/gui when RSC is on battery. 4493384 RSC 'Data Corrupted' pop-up window should be changed to be less alarming. 4499790 RSC does not detect the fault led as lit when a cstone has a hardware fault. 4500334 flashupdate fails with vague error message when keyswitch in secure position. 4502645 Env. status error msg when RSC FW flashed in lneck and moved to Daktari system 4509746 Ethernet Settings window is missing Network Configuration Field on cstone/dak. 4511426 SunVTS RSC I2C test may not work on Cherrystone in the future (from 111500-01) 4495766 RSC can crash or hang on first power-up of a new system Patch Installation Instructions: -------------------------------- 1. Become super-user. 2. Use the 'patchadd' utility included with Solaris 8 for installing this patch. For example: % /usr/sbin/patchadd /var/spool/patch/111500-01 Reference the man page for patchadd(1M) for more information on 'patchadd'. 3. Use 'patchrm' to remove the patch if necessary. Special Install Instructions: ----------------------------- The user must run the rscadm command when patch installation has completed in order to download the RSC firmware to the RSC hardware. Use this command line: /usr/platform//rsc/rscadm download /usr/platform//lib/images/rscfw where is obtained from uname -i, e.g. SUNW,Sun-Fire-280R. Note: This patch may be applied to RSC from the Computer Systems Supplement CD packaged with Solaris 8 10/01 and Solaris 8 2/02. README -- Last modified date: Tuesday, October 29, 2002